Low Libido On Keto: Adaptation, Calories, and Hormones

Early keto can transiently lower desire through the adaptation slump and low energy availability. Well-formulated, adequately fuelled keto usually does not. Here is the mechanism, the limits, and what to check.

Low Libido On Keto: Adaptation, Calories, and Hormones

Why It Happens On Keto

A drop in desire on keto is usually tied to the transition phase or to under-fuelling, not to ketosis itself.

  • The adaptation slump. In the first weeks, fatigue, electrolyte shifts, and low energy (“keto flu”) commonly reduce desire. This typically resolves once fat-adapted.

  • Low energy availability. Keto often suppresses appetite, making it easy to under-eat. A sustained calorie deficit down-regulates reproductive hormones and lowers libido regardless of the macronutrient mix.

  • Electrolyte depletion. Sodium, potassium, and magnesium losses on keto cause fatigue that competes with desire until corrected.

  • Not a feature of steady, well-fuelled keto. Stable, adequately fuelled keto does not typically reduce libido; persistent low desire on steady keto points elsewhere.

  • Underlying medication effect. If desire is low whatever the diet, SSRIs, SNRIs, and hormonal contraceptives are common contributors worth checking against the timeline.

What Makes Keto-Linked Low Libido Different

The benign version is early, tied to the adaptation weeks or to clear under-eating, and resolves with fat-adaptation, adequate calories, and electrolytes. A persistent low on steady, well-fuelled keto is not the diet and is evaluated on its own merits.

How to Manage

  • Expect and ride out the adaptation phase. Early-weeks low desire usually resolves once adapted.

  • Eat enough. Deliberately meeting calorie needs despite reduced appetite protects reproductive hormones.

  • Replace electrolytes. Adequate sodium, potassium, and magnesium addresses the fatigue contribution.

  • Reassess persistent low desire. Ongoing low libido on stable keto warrants checking testosterone, thyroid, and the medication timeline with a clinician. Do not stop prescribed medication on your own.
